There is a Play Tower here in Basel where my husband usually shops, they happily order for us any game that comes in an English version if we want it and they don't already have it.
Also, Thalia books has a game department, I know they order books and things if they don't have it in stock, perhaps they'd do the same for games or movies, it may be worth a try.
Finally, I'll echo Shinigami regarding Steam. Hubby has a serious gaming habit and he was quite enthused about how many games he's found on Steam as well as getting access via Steam to some betas (he did Aion beta through Steam) and other similar things. In fact, we're both playing with the demo for Torchlight now which we gained access to through Steam.
The one thing I would caution about regarding Steam though is that it is very tough if you are trying to control game buying.  At least having to go to the store and come home with packaging you actually SEE how many games you're getting... not so with Steam.
And, by the way... Torchlight seems like it's going to be lots of fun!  It has a lot of the fun elements of Diablo and Fate and is slated to become an MMO at some point in the future but for now (and at release) is a single player game.
Aion also is fun enough to pull me away from WoW, at least for the first 25+ levels, after which time there is more PvP interaction which I've not yet decided how much I like. |

btw, one point to remember about Steam, is that if you've got friends in the US, ask them to buy the game for you and "gift it" to your account. Then pay them back by Paypal or something...
Case in hand recently was a pre-order I made for L4D2 with some online friends. A guy in the US bought the 4 player pack and I paypal'd him about 35chf for my copy which he gifted to me.
Had I bought this on my own, it would have been 45's as my Steam is configured for a European address!
Buy smart, makes the wallet happier |
